Health Safety & Environmental Lead
New Hampshire, Lancaster , 03584 Lancaster USA

Salary Range: $60,000 - $75,000The HSE Lead is responsible for developing, implementing, and maintaining the organization’s Health, Safety, and Environmental programs. This role ensures compliance with federal, state, and local regulations. It drives continuous improvement initiatives, and fosters a strong safety culture, zero-accident mindset in the organization.Essential Function:Ensures compliance with OSHA, EPA, and other applicable regulations.Maintains all required permits, records, and reporting in a timely manner.Lead Audits (Internal & External) and respond to non-conformances identified.Develop, implement, and manage HSE policies, procedures, and standards.Conduct risk assessments, job hazard analysis, and change management.Communicates and ensures awareness of any hazards in workplace with all employees.Lead incident investigation and root cause analysis.Coordinate and deliver HSE training for employees and contractors.Contractor Management.Ensure continuous education regarding safety practices.Drive programs that build a proactive safety culture.Lead Safety Team Committee Meetings.Track, analyze, and report monthly on safety & sustainability metrics.Lead Emergency Response planning and drills.Support / ensure emergency equipment is maintained.Maintains confidentiality regarding workplace injuries/accidents.Key contact for Insurance Company and employees on Workers Compensation cases.Schedules annual audio testing, tracks, and reports as needed any recordablesResponsible for HSE supply and inventory.Monitor and manage environmental aspectsEnsure compliance with waste handling, storage, and disposal.HSE Visual Sign Management through facilities.Strong communication and interpersonal skillsAbility to apply influence at all levels of the organizationKnowledge of safety & environmental regulations and standardsLeadership presence of plant floorAbility to manage multiple projects simultaneouslyActive listener, coach mentality, able to constructively challenge
